Importance of Sunglasses



From an eye health (and fashion!) standpoint, the right sunglasses are very important. With warm weather on the way, it’s the perfect time to make sure you have a good pair ready and available for your springtime excursions. 

Reasons to Wear Sunglasses:

1. UV Protection: Being outside exposes you to UV radiation from the sun.  UV on your eyes can cause cataracts to worsen, and can cause other eye conditions. Hats and caps can help block some of these rays, but sunglasses offer much more protection. Be sure the ones you buy say that they block 99 to 100 percent of both UVA and UVB. 
2. Skin Cancer Protection: Getting skin cancer on your eyelids and the tender skin around your eyes may be more common than you think. Wearing sunglasses can help protect you against this risk. 
3. Better Vision: The sun is really bright! Wearing sunglasses allows you to see more clearly, which is especially important when doing something like driving a car or boat. Avoid the squinting and watering associated with exposure to very bring sunlight. Sunglasses may also help you avoid a headache associated with prolonged time in bright sunlight. 
4. Protection from Debris: When you are outside, you are vulnerable to dust and debris in the wind. Wearing sunglasses can help prevent getting something in your eye, which could cause a painful corneal abrasion.
